Kara-Lis Coverdale presents a program of solo piano works, A Series of Actions in a Sphere of Forever, in PS21’s Black Box Theater. Taken from her recent album of the same name, the works are in a way classic nocturnes (i.e. inspired by night), but also evoke tangential, abstract associations: an animation of melodic webs; moving through a thick substance; sound objects in space. Written and recorded during winter in a small rural studio in Ontario, they also reflect Coverdale’s retreat from maximal sound and a return to acoustic fundamentals. 

A Series of Actions in a Sphere of Forever is slow and focuses as much on the decay of piano melody as on its attack. Mood emerges from deceleration and restraint; emerging melodies, inspired by modal influences from the late Renaissance, post-war minimalism, and Coverdale’s idiosyncratic sense of musical ecology, bloom at their own pace. 

In her own words: “This [music] is an exploration of harmony in space, music as an antithesis to silence. A silence that does not exist.”

The Dark is a new annual festival from PS21 : Center for Contemporary Performance that celebrates and elevates the depths of winter. Taking place February 16–22, 2026, the festival will unfold at PS21 and across Columbia County—in theatres, restaurants, libraries, saunas, and outdoor public spaces. Featuring more than 60 international artists and over 80 performances, The Dark offers a packed week of world-class contemporary performance, installation, music, dance, and theatre—all exploring winter as a time of community and solitude, fire and ice, darkness and light. A major new attraction for the region, the festival positions Columbia County as a year-round cultural destination—not just a summer one.

Kara-Lis Coverdale, a unique voice in the contemporary music landscape, is a Canadian composer and musician of Estonian descent. Her musical journey began at the age of 12 with organ playing and music direction, experiences that would deeply influence her work. Coverdale’s music is a temporal anomaly, weaving the hyper-future with sacred histories, bridging the digital and acoustic worlds, and creating soundscapes that seem both ancient and new. Her works, praised for their meditative qualities and depth, explore multiple realities, often merging into a unique auditory experience. This approach reflects her extensive expertise in both electronic and acoustic musical languages, which she manipulates with the finesse of a virtuoso.
